Responsibilities

  • Architect and deploy robust infrastructure for large-scale AI and machine learning workloads.
  • Design systems that are scalable, resilient, and optimized for next-generation computing architectures.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ams to integrate advanced AI models into production environments.
  • Implement and enforce security best practices to protect sensitive data in decentralized networks.
  • Conduct performance tuning and cost optimization for cloud-native environments.
  • Stay ahead of industry trends, including quantum computing and edge AI, to guide our technical roadmap.
  • Mentor junior engineers and foster a culture of technical excellence.

Qualifications

  • 10+ years of experience in software engineering, with at least 5 years in AI infrastructure architecture.
  • Deep expertise in Python, TensorFlow, PyTorch, or similar deep learning frameworks.
  • Strong proficiency in cloud platforms (AWS, GCP, or Azure) and containerization technologies (Kubernetes, Docker).
  • Experience with distributed systems, microservices, and high-availability architectures.
  • Proven track record of leading technical teams and managing complex projects.
  • Master’s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field (PhD preferred).
  •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to communicate complex techn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ders.
